There are a couple of popular key options for push to talk that should work for most games and not have it interfere with other software. What’s the best push to talk key for Discord? The best push to talk key is easily accessible, but not a key you would accidentally hit during gaming. It’s preferred because it prevents accidental and embarrassing moments, while also keeping overall noise down from environmental noise like your keyboard or your mom yelling at you. Push to talk means that your mic is muted to voice communications until you press a button to broadcast. One thing a lot of gamers find difficult is picking the optimal push to talk (ptt) key. As someone who has had the pleasure of using the AC30 on many occasions, I was excited to see if the ampPlug headphone amp edition lived up to the high standard of its full-sized equivalent. Famous for its classic British tone and jangly high end, the amp has amassed somewhat of a cult following in the sixty-plus years. My Review: The VOX AC30 was first introduced in 1958, and has gone on to become one of the most popular tube amplifiers to ever be produced.
